From 399c86f19e1ac1d560153410947345fec200c21e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: chintan-diwakar <48587709+chintan-diwakar@users.noreply.github.com> Date: Sat, 15 Aug 2026 14:24:15 +0530 Subject: [PATCH] fix(transport): default an enabled sandbox to failIfUnavailable The CLI reads sandbox.failIfUnavailable as `?? false`, so when a caller asks for a sandbox and it cannot start (missing dependencies, unsupported platform, unprivileged container), the CLI prints a warning and then runs every bash command unsandboxed. The Python transport passed options.sandbox through verbatim, so callers silently lost the isolation they asked for. The TypeScript SDK closes this: its settings merge injects failIfUnavailable: true whenever sandbox.enabled is true and the caller did not set it. Identical options therefore fail closed in TypeScript and fail open in Python. Default failIfUnavailable to true for an enabled sandbox. An explicit value is always preserved, a sandbox that is not enabled is untouched, and the caller's dict is copied rather than mutated. Add failIfUnavailable to the SandboxSettings TypedDict so an explicit override type-checks.
